C++ Software Engineer

DCS Corp
Alexandria, Virginia
Jun 24, 2016
Apr 14, 2017
Full Time
DCS is seeking a software engineer with C++ design, development, integration, and test experience in relevant DoD embedded software systems.

U.S. Citizenship is required.

The candidate will be part of a dynamic team of software engineers that support Science and Technology programs for US Army advanced Electro-Optical (EO) and Infra-Red (IR) sensor systems, weapons systems, ground combat vehicle systems, including robotics, and soldier systems.

The successful candidate will have a strong background in C++ and will have working knowledge of digital video formats, interface standards, video compression algorithms, video distribution, and video recording and playback systems.

Participate in a team environment to design, develop, test, and maintain advanced software systems hosted on experimental manned and unmanned ground combat vehicle platforms.

Develop real-time video distribution, recording, and playback solutions for multi-spectral high-definition digital video sensor systems.

Implement advanced video and image processing algorithms.

Work with DCS project managers and Government customers to set technical direction, identify priorities, and deliver solutions on time and within budget. Requirements Due to the sensitivity of customer related requirements, U.S. Citizenship is required.

Bachelor's degree in Computer Engineering, Computer Science, or Electrical Engineering plus five (5) years of experience.

Must be able to obtain and maintain a DOD Secret clearance.

Must possess strong verbal and written communication skills.

Intermediate to expert level in programming experience in C++ and object oriented analysis and design.

Experience with Windows/Visual Studio and Linux/g++

Experience with the following technologies and standards:

Distributed software architectures

Network programming (UDP, TCP)

Graphical User Interface (GUI) development with Qt or similar framework

GigE Vision

Digital video compression algorithms such as H.264

Real-time Streaming Protocol (RTSP)

Real-time Transport Protocol (RTP)/Real-time Control Protocol (RTCP)

DCS is a $220M employee-owned firm providing advanced scientific and engineering solutions to government technology research development and acquisition programs. DCS offers competitive salaries and benefits including health, dental, vision, 401K, Employee Stock Ownership Plan, and educational assistance. The 1100+ employee owners continue to grow the business at rates far outpacing industry average, resulting in over 400% rise in the ESOP share valuation since 2000, and the growing need for more talented people to become new employee owners.
  • DCS Corp is an Affirmative Action/Equal Opportunity/Male/Female/Veterans/Pay Transparency Employer.
  • Please view Equal Employment Opportunity Posters provided by OFCCP here.
  • Similar jobs